Q: Is 404,668 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 404,668 is a composite number.

Why is 404,668 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 404,668 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 11 17 22 34 44 68 187 374 541 748 1,082 2,164 5,951 9,197 11,902 18,394 23,804 36,788 101,167 202,334 and 404,668, with no remainder.

Since 404,668 cannot be divided by just 1 and 404,668, it is a composite number.
